The Scholars' Travel Fund (STF) is a program of the University of Illinois Urbana-Champaign Campus Research Board designed to support faculty who are presenting original scholarly research or creative work at academic gatherings, including national disciplinary meetings and specialized conferences. The fund provides partial support for travel expenses such as airfare, registration fees, transportation, meals, and lodging, with award amounts determined by destination. A pilot Specialized Faculty Scholars’ Travel Fund (SF-STF) extends eligibility to specialized faculty in targeted units. The STF is intended to facilitate faculty participation in academic discourse and the dissemination of research and creative achievements.
